Standard Duty Deckover Dump - A deckover dump is less common than our low profile dumps, but ideal for certain users. They are about a foot narrower than a low profile, making them ideal for construction uses that park in towns/tighter areas, for hauling firewood out of the woods, those with a narrow vehicle who want to stay within the width of the vehicle. The higher deck height, while a bit more tippy due to the narrower frame, works well for those seeking to dump on a tighter pile as it requires less pulling forward. The 6' deckover series dumps packs a lot of value with all its standard features - power up/down, smart integrated side panels, radial tires, triple tube tongue, tubular mainframe and tongue, sealed LD bullet lights, tarp shroud, spare tire mount, D-rings, stake pockets, etc. They are only offered in a 6x10, and either a 7000# or 9900# GVW. Coming in under 2000# empty weight, deckovers dumps provide the highest empty weight to payload percentage of any model in the entire dump lineup, making them ideal to be pulled by even a mid-size/large SUV. The payload with tongue weight is approx. 6000# on a 7000#, and over 9000# on a 9900# GVW. These dumps weigh about the same as the 5' wide low profile, but have more cubic foot capacity. Ramps are not available on the 6' wide deckover models. Many use a cheaper channel tongue and mainframe. Beams and angles are great for static loads like in a building where loads are truly vertical. For a trailer which has to endure side loads as well as vertical loads tubing is good for resisting side loads as well as vertical loads comparing an equivalent weight per foot of steel. Torsion and twisting is handled better by the box tubing better than channels. -Double Broke Steel Tread Plate Fenders - A double broke fender is stronger and looks better than a cheaper single broke. If it gets damaged, it's an easy replacement rather than a trip to a fab shop. -Better Paint...Period - Sure-Trac has reinvested in a new state of the art dump plant that opened in early 2015. There are a few distinct steps in the process not found in dumps as many manufacturers are still using outdated technology and processes. First, the steel is stored inside, not outside. Next, the trailer is assembled, and then blasted with steel grit, not sand, for a better surface profile for the paint to "grab" onto. Next, the trailer is phosphate washed, which is the typical process. Finally, the trailer gets zinc chromate, before being powder coated. The majority of trailers on the market do not receive zinc, which is critical to a successful powder coat as it is otherwise raw steel underneath. Prep, prep, prep...the finish is less important than the prep. -Bullet LED Lights - Brighter, longer lasting, and they have less draw.
